Wood Trim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water stain on a single piece of wood trim | Yes | No | Easy to fix with a little sanding and staining. |
| Water damage to multiple pieces of wood trim in a single room | No | Yes | Needs specialized equipment and expertise to ensure proper drying and restoration. |
| Water damage to wood trim in a high-moisture area (e.g. Kitchen or bathroom) | No | Yes | Needs specialized equipment and expertise to ensure proper drying and restoration, and to prevent further damage. |
| Water damage to wood trim with significant warping or discoloration | No | Yes | Needs specialized equipment and expertise to restore the wood trim to its original condition. |
| Water damage to wood trim with significant structural damage | No | Yes | Needs specialized equipment and expertise to repair or replace the damaged wood trim, and to ensure the structural integrity of the home. |

Wood Trim Water Damage Restoration Cost In Burke, VA
The cost of Wood Trim Water Damage Restoration can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Burke, VA.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Wood Trim Repair |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, type of wood trim, and extent of damage. |
| Wood Trim Replacement |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of wood trim, and extent of damage. |
| Specialized Drying Equipment Rental | $100 – $500 per day | Size of affected area and type of equipment needed. |
| Dehumidification Services |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area and type of equipment needed. |
| Finishing Touches (staining, painting, etc.) |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area and type of finish needed. |
